如何在MySQL数据库中执行追加查询操作?

MySQL数据库追加查询通常是指将数据从一个表复制到另一个表。这可以通过使用INSERT INTO SELECT语句实现。如果你想将表1的数据追加到表2,你可以使用以下查询:,,“sql,INSERT INTO 表2,SELECT * FROM 表1;,

在数字化时代,数据库扮演着数据存储和处理的关键角色,MySQL作为一个广泛应用在全球的开源关系型数据库管理系统,提供了强大而灵活的工具来满足不断增长的数据管理需求,本文将详细介绍在MySQL数据库中进行追加查询的操作,以及如何在此过程中追加文件,最后还将探讨相关的常见问题并提供解答,具体内容如下:

mysql数据库追加查询_数据库追加文件
(图片来源网络,侵删)

1、追加查询的基本概念

定义与应用场景:追加查询通常指的是在已存在数据库的表中添加新的数据行,这可以通过INSERT INTO语句来实现,在实际应用中,追加查询常用于数据的迁移、备份或是更新操作,例如从一张表将数据转移到另一张表中,或从外部数据源导入数据到数据库中。

语法结构:在MySQL中,一个基础的追加查询可以通过INSERT INTO SELECT语句实现,该语句允许用户从一个或多个表选择数据,然后将这些数据插入到另外的表中。

2、追加查询的具体操作步骤

单行数据插入:使用INSERT INTO语句插入单行数据是最基本的操作,需要指定目标表及要插入的值,如果要向名为orders的表中插入一条新订单,需要指定每列对应的值。

mysql数据库追加查询_数据库追加文件
(图片来源网络,侵删)

多行数据插入:通过INSERT INTO SELECT语句,可以从一个表复制数据并插入到另一个表中,这不仅局限于同一数据库中的表,还可以跨数据库操作

3、追加文件的方法

使用LOAD DATA INFILE:这是MySQL中用于快速导入文件内容到表中的工具,用户可以指定文件路径和目标表,LOAD DATA INFILE会负责将文件中的数据按规定格式追加到表中。

通过可视化工具操作:对于非开发人员,使用如phpMyAdmin等可视化数据库管理工具可以更直观地管理数据文件,包括导入和导出操作。

4、追加查询和文件的注意事项

mysql数据库追加查询_数据库追加文件
(图片来源网络,侵删)

数据一致性:在进行追加操作时,确保源数据与目标表的结构一致是非常重要的,否则可能导致数据错误或失败。

文件大小和性能考量:当使用文件追加数据时,文件的大小和格式应事先进行优化,以确保不影响数据库的性能和稳定性。

5、常见问题解答

Q1: 追加查询时,如果数据格式不匹配怎么办?

A1: 确保进行追加查询时,源数据与目标表列的数据类型和格式完全一致,如果不一致,需要调整源数据格式或对目标表进行适当的修改。

Q2: 追加大文件时应注意什么?

A2: 当追加大文件时,应考虑分批处理,避免一次性加载导致数据库性能下降或超时,监控数据库的资源使用情况,确保系统稳定运行。

MySQL数据库的追加查询和文件追加操作是日常数据库管理的重要部分,通过精确控制语法和注意数据完整性,可以有效利用这些工具来增强数据库的功能和灵活性,无论是数据迁移还是日常的数据更新,掌握这些技能都将大大提高数据库管理的效率和准确性。

【版权声明】:本站所有内容均来自网络,若无意侵犯到您的权利,请及时与我们联系将尽快删除相关内容!

(0)
热舞的头像热舞
上一篇 2024-08-14 02:40
下一篇 2024-08-14 02:45

相关推荐

发表回复

您的邮箱地址不会被公开。 必填项已用 * 标注

联系我们

QQ-14239236

在线咨询: QQ交谈

邮件:asy@cxas.com

工作时间:周一至周五,9:30-18:30,节假日休息

关注微信